It would be such a Browns thing for Cleveland to use its No. 1 overall pick in the NFL Draft on a quarterback prospect with the fewest starts of any of the top prospects at the position.

North Carolina's Mitch Trubisky started only 12 games, far fewer than Notre Dame's DeShone Kizer or Clemson's DeShaun Watson.

But Trubisky hails from Mentor, Ohio, which gives him a Northeast Ohio pedigree, like the last Browns QB who captivated the fan base, Bernie Kosar.

That's enough for some fans.
